Position Summary

GMEA Electrical Services is actively hiring a Journeyman Electrician to support commercial and industrial electrical construction projects throughout Florida and nationwide. This role requires a highly skilled electrician who can work independently, lead crews when needed, and serve as a key resource for field leadership while maintaining a strong focus on safety, productivity, and quality.

Candidates should be comfortable working on large-scale projects and traveling wherever company projects require.

Responsibilities:
-Install electrical systems in commercial and industrial environments.
-Lead by example and help drive jobsite productivity.
-Mentor apprentices and assist in developing field personnel.
-Coordinate work activities with Project Managers, Superintendents, and Foremen.
-Assist with crew leadership, task delegation, and project execution.
-Review plans, specifications, and schedules to ensure proper installation.
-Maintain compliance with all safety regulations and company standards.
-Identify potential issues and communicate solutions to project leadership.
-Support successful project completion through teamwork and accountability.
-Travel throughout Florida and other states as project needs require.

Qualifications
-Active Journeyman Electrician license.
-5+ years of commercial or industrial electrical experience.
-Experience working on large commercial, warehouse, manufacturing, distribution, retail, or similar projects.
-Strong communication and leadership abilities.
-Proven ability to motivate team members and maintain a positive work environment.
-Ability to work directly with Project Managers and Superintendents.
-OSHA certification preferred.
-Valid driver's license and willingness to travel.
